opalenizn
Opalenizn is a term that has emerged in online discourse, particularly within certain communities, to describe a specific phenomenon related to the perceived aesthetic qualities of light and its interaction with surfaces. It is not a formally recognized scientific or artistic term, but rather a user-generated descriptor. The concept often refers to a subtle, shimmering, or iridescent effect that is not overtly flashy but possesses a gentle, almost ethereal luminosity. Think of the way light catches dew drops on a spiderweb or the soft glow emanating from certain types of polished stones. The term is sometimes used to convey a sense of understated beauty or a delicate interplay of colors and light. It can also be employed to describe a mood or atmosphere that is tranquil and visually engaging due to its subtle luminous properties. The precise definition can vary among users, but a common thread is the appreciation for nuanced visual experiences related to light. It is often associated with photography, digital art, and descriptions of natural phenomena where such subtle light effects are observed.
